La Ceiba, located on Honduras' Caribbean coast in the department of Atlántida, serves as a strategic gateway for international trade. The city's port facilities provide crucial access to maritime shipping routes, connecting Central American manufacturers with global markets. La Ceiba's economy is driven by diverse sectors including agriculture, with significant production of tropical fruits, palm oil, and seafood, as well as growing manufacturing and export-oriented industries. The city's transportation infrastructure includes the La Ceiba International Airport, port facilities, and road connections to the rest of Honduras and neighboring countries, making it an ideal origin point for cross-border freight operations.

Portland
Portland, Oregon stands as a major logistics and distribution hub in the Pacific Northwest, strategically positioned to serve both domestic and international markets. The city's location provides access to major rail networks, international ports, and extensive highway systems, facilitating efficient distribution throughout the western United States. Portland's economy is characterized by diverse industries including technology, manufacturing, agriculture, and retail distribution. The metropolitan area's robust infrastructure includes the Port of Portland, multiple intermodal facilities, and direct connections to major interstates, enabling seamless integration of freight from international origins into North American supply chains.
